We are looking for a Finance Executive who would be responsible for ensuring that general accounting works are performed in an effective, accurate and efficient manner. You should be familiar with audits, Tax’s & Country Local Regulations & requirements. You would be reporting to the FD, and supporting the CEO/MD for all Aleph entities (SG/ID/MY/AU/VN/TH/PH) for all financial aspects. The Finance executive is expected to hold a strong grip and control over income, cash flow, and expenditure. You should also have excellent organizational skills and be able to handle time-sensitive tasks.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ist the company accountants in creating financial reports regularly
- Maintain databases, spreadsheets, and other tools used in data analysis
- Ensure all Reports are prepared accurately and submitted on a timely basis
- Manage and track all the inter-company transactions, cash flow, and account receivables transactions for all entities
- Ensure the reliability and accuracy of the financial data for local GAAP and Group (iFRS)
- Define, implement, and maintain the internal SOX controls framework to ensure compliance with the requirements of SOX.
- Tracking and maintaining fixed assets in asset management tool
- Maintain the treasury function ensuring adequate cash at all times
- Maintain workflow process and finance-related activities as per internal policies and procedures established by the Group
- Periodic review of workflow process to improve the turnaround time and productivity
- To liaise with Group Company (WPP/AKQA), external auditors, and Aleph teams (in and outside of Malaysia). Ensure a smooth working relationship with all parties
- Assist with preparing annual corporate income tax returns, and liaise with external tax service providers to ensure timely tax filing of all required deliverables.
- Coordinate, collaborate, and support other country teams and regional offices as required
Prerequisites
- Possess a Bachelor’s Degree in Finance/Accountancy or relevant professional qualifications such as ACCA, CPA, MICPA, CIMA or partially qualified or currently pursuing professional examinations are encouraged to apply.
- Minimum of 4 years of relevant working experience.
- Proficiency in Google Suite and good time management is expected.
- Experience in using Xero or similar online platforms is preferred.
- Excellent oral & written communication skills.
